Trilinos I/O Support (Trios)

Trilinos I/O Support (Trios) is a new capability area in Trilinos that serves two important roles: 1) it provides and supports I/O libraries used by in-production scientific codes; 2) it provides a research vehicle for the evaluation and distribution of new techniques to improve I/O on advanced platforms. This paper provides a brief overview of the production-grade I/O libraries in Trios as well as some of the ongoing research efforts that contribute to the experimental libraries in Trios.

[1]  E.R. Mark,et al.  Enhancements to the eXtensible Data Model and Format (XDMF) , 2007, 2007 DoD High Performance Computing Modernization Program Users Group Conference.

[2]  Karsten Schwan,et al.  PreDatA – preparatory data analytics on peta-scale machines , 2010, 2010 IEEE International Symposium on Parallel & Distributed Processing (IPDPS).

[3]  Keith D. Underwood,et al.  SeaStar Interconnect: Balanced Bandwidth for Scalable Performance , 2006, IEEE Micro.

[4]  Bruce Hendrickson,et al.  The Chaco user`s guide. Version 1.0 , 1993 .

[5]  L. A. Schoof,et al.  EXODUS II: A finite element data model , 1994 .

[6]  Ron Oldfield,et al.  Extending scalability of collective IO through nessie and staging , 2011, PDSW '11.

[7]  Seetharami R. Seelam,et al.  Modeling the Impact of Checkpoints on Next-Generation Systems , 2007, 24th IEEE Conference on Mass Storage Systems and Technologies (MSST 2007).

[8]  Ron A. Oldfield,et al.  Access to External Resources Using Service-Node Proxies , 2009 .

[9]  Scott Klasky,et al.  Examples of in transit visualization , 2011, PDAC '11.

[10]  Marianne Winslett,et al.  Server-Directed Collective I/O in Panda , 1995, Proceedings of the IEEE/ACM SC95 Conference.

[11]  Mark Frederick Hoemmen,et al.  An Overview of Trilinos , 2003 .

[12]  Onkar Sahni,et al.  Scalable parallel I/O alternatives for massively parallel partitioned solver systems , 2010, 2010 IEEE International Symposium on Parallel & Distributed Processing, Workshops and Phd Forum (IPDPSW).

[13]  Ian T. Foster,et al.  Remote I/O: fast access to distant storage , 1997, IOPADS '97.

[14]  David Kotz,et al.  Disk-directed I/O for MIMD multiprocessors , 1994, OSDI '94.

[15]  Sandia Report,et al.  Visualization on Supercomputing Platform Level II ASC Milestone (3537-1B) Results from Sandia , 2010 .

[16]  Scott Klasky,et al.  Terascale direct numerical simulations of turbulent combustion using S3D , 2008 .

[17]  Gregory D. Sjaardema Overview of the Sandia National Laboratories Engineering Analysis Code Access System , 1999 .

[18]  Larry Kaplan,et al.  The Gemini System Interconnect , 2010, 2010 18th IEEE Symposium on High Performance Interconnects.

[19]  J. M. McGlaun,et al.  CTH: A software family for multi-dimensional shock physics analysis , 1995 .

[20]  Rolf Riesen,et al.  CONCURRENCY AND COMPUTATION : PRACTICE AND EXPERIENCE Concurrency Computat , 2008 .

[21]  Rolf Riesen,et al.  Portals 3.0: protocol building blocks for low overhead communication , 2002, Proceedings 16th International Parallel and Distributed Processing Symposium.

[22]  Courtenay T. Vaughan,et al.  Zoltan data management services for parallel dynamic applications , 2002, Comput. Sci. Eng..

[23]  Tamara G. Kolda,et al.  An overview of the Trilinos project , 2005, TOMS.

[24]  Ron A. Oldfield Lightweight storage and overlay networks for fault tolerance. , 2006 .

[25]  Rolf Riesen,et al.  Lightweight I/O for Scientific Applications , 2006, 2006 IEEE International Conference on Cluster Computing.